Videographer arrested for violating DM’s order, drone seized

Excelsior Correspondent

RAJOURI, July 9: Kalakote Police arrested a videographer for violating District Magistrate’s order and seized the drone.
As per police sources, reliable information was received at Police Station regarding flying of a drone at Potha near Kesar Gaala. On sighting the drone, a panic like situation was created in the AOR and people in the close vicinity of Potha area were scared.
Keeping present security scenario and ongoing Shri Amarnath yatra into consideration, a team from Police Station Kalakote led by SHO Inspector Deepak Pathania and assisted by PSI Amit Radhay and PSI Anis Choudhry was constituted.
During investigation, it came to fore that a marriage party of son of Kulwant Singh of village Swari Tehsil Koteranka District Rajouri was going from Swari to Daali (Kalakote) and when it passed through Potha, the videographer namely Rahul Sharma, son of Sudesh Sharma of Lower Paloura District Jammu flew the drone there for taking shots and then moved on.
The constituted police team reached Daali after travelling on foot for around 2 hours and apprehended the erring videographer and seized the drone.
It is pertinent to mention here that the DM Rajouri has banned flying of drones in District Rajouri in June, 2021.
A case FIR Number 61/22 under section 188 IPC has been registered at Police Station Kalakote against the erring videographer and investigation started.
The whole issue was closely monitored by SDPO Nowshera Tussif Rishu and SSP Rajouri Mohd Aslam Choudhary.
